Mobile network

Mobile network is a type of wireless communication technology that enables connection to the internet and phone calls via radio waves. It consists of a network of base stations, often called cell towers, strategically placed to cover a specific geographic area. These base stations communicate with mobile devices, such as mobile phones, tablets, and portable modems, to transmit data and calls. Mobile networks are divided into generations, with the latest, 5G, offering higher speeds, lower latency, and more capacity compared to previous generations like 4G and 3G.
